Vorschrift
To a 12 L Morton flask is charged 702 g 1,2-diaminobenzene and 2.1 Kg catechol (3 equivalents based on 1,2-diaminobenzene). Heat is applied by a heating mantle, and at the end of 30 minutes, all materials are melted and the temperature has risen to 90° C. Over the next 40 minutes, the temperature is increased to ca. 170° C. The temperature is maintained in the range of 151° C. to 187° C. over a 4½ day period. The reaction mixture is cooled to 80° C. and 8 L deionized water added over 30 minutes. The mixture is allowed to cool to room temperature overnight, and a filter candle used to remove water. A further 8 L water is added and heated to 70° C., cooled to 40° C., and the water again removed. A further wash with 8 L water is again performed, with the wash temperature lowered only to 60° C. during removal of water. The product is filtered on a filter funnel and air dried for 30 minutes to yield ca. 1200 g of moist 5,10-dihydrophenazine containing approximately 20% water. Yield of dry 5,10-dihydrophenazine is 960 g (68% of theory, based on 1,2-diaminobenzene).
